function SetValue() {
var strCodeName = $("#MainContent_ddlFullNameAndFullName").val();
if (strCodeName != "" && strCodeName.split('—').length > ) {
$.ajax({
type: "POST",
contentType: "application/json; charset=utf-8",
dataType: "json",
async: false,
url: "../GeneralFile/GeneralFile.ashx?PageName=COMPANYINFO&TRCODE_CO=" + strCodeName.split('—')[],
success: function (data) {
//返回的数据用data获取内容 $("#MainContent_ddlCoClass").val(data[].CO_CLASS); $("#MainContent_ddlCustomsCode_input").val(data[].CUSTOMS_CODE);
$("#MainContent_ddlCustomsCode").val(data[].CUSTOMS_CODE);
$("#MainContent_ddlCustomsCode").attr('value', data[].CUSTOMS_CODE);
$("#MainContent_ddlLawProperty").val(data[].LAW_PROPERTY); $("#MainContent_txtCoAdress").val(data[].CO_ADRESS);
$("#MainContent_txtCoAdress").attr('value', data[].CO_ADRESS); $("#MainContent_txtEmsType").val(data[].EMS_TYPE); $("#MainContent_txtLawMan").val(data[].LAW_MAN);
$("#MainContent_ddlBusiType").val(data[].BUSI_TYPE); $("#MainContent_txtLawManTel").val(data[].LAW_MAN_TEL);
$("#MainContent_txtLawManMail").val(data[].LAW_MAN_MAIL); $("#MainContent_txtCopRange").val(data[].COP_RANGE);
$("#MainContent_txtNote").val(data[].NOTE);
},
error: function (err) {
}
});
}
}

前台页面

namespace ENTERPRISE.GeneralFile
{
/// <summary>
/// GeneralFile 的摘要说明
/// </summary>
public class GeneralFile : IHttpHandler, System.Web.SessionState.IRequiresSessionState
{
public void ProcessRequest(HttpContext context)
{
try
{
context.Response.ContentType = "text/plain";
string strPageName = HttpUtility.UrlDecode(context.Request.QueryString["PageName"]);
if (strPageName == "COMPANYINFO")
{
string strCompCode = HttpUtility.UrlDecode(context.Request.QueryString["TRCODE_CO"]);
//返回json序列
var enterpriseOinfohead = new EnterpriseEinfoHeadBodyPresenter(null);
// var SelectInfo = enterpriseOinfohead.SelectEInfo("TRADE_CO", strCompCode);
DataTable dt = enterpriseOinfohead.SelectCompanyInfo(strCompCode);
string jsonstr = string.Empty;
if(dt!=null)
{
jsonstr = JsonConvert.SerializeObject(dt, new DataTableConverter());
}
context.Response.Write(jsonstr);
}
}
catch (Exception e)
{
string ss = e.Message;
}
} public bool IsReusable
{
get
{
return true;
}
}
}
}

一般处理文件

一般处理文件里访问数据库,如果要获取上下文,或sseion要

引用

System.Web.SessionState.IRequiresSessionState或IReadOnlySessionState

有时不进入后台,注意js里的:  contentType: "application/json; charset=utf-8",

jquer ajax的更多相关文章

  1. Jquer Ajax xmlhttp请求成功了,为什么一直在error函数里面

    转载自http://www.cnblogs.com/sky_Great/archive/2013/01/18/2866861.html 并进行整理: 今天遇到了一个极其奇怪的问题,用各种工具检查都能看 ...

  2. Jquer + Ajax 制作上传图片文件

    没什么 说的  直接 上代码 //选择图片并上传 function selectImg(node){ var f = node.value; var file = node.files[0]; if( ...

  3. asp.net中,我们使用ashx获取数据列表,在前端使用$.ajax()解析

    一直在想在asp.net中怎么才能向在java中那样用struts那样做页面请求. 当然asp.net mvc就是类似struts的东西吧,不过还没来得及学习. 今天就用ashx来接收页面请求,并调用 ...

  4. ssm中通过ajax或jquer的validate验证原密码与修改密码的正确性

    一.ajax 1. <script type="text/javascript"> //验证原密码1.ajax,正则 var ok1=false,ok2=false,o ...

  5. 基于jQuery的AJAX和JSON的实例

    通过jQuery内置的AJAX功能,直接访问后台获得JSON格式的数据,然后通过jQuer把数据绑定到事先设计好的html模板上,直接在页面上显示. 我们先来看一下html模板:            ...

  6. asp.net利用Ajax和Jquery在前台向后台传参数并返回值

    1----------前台 首先需要 Jquer的包 <script src="js/jquery-1.9.1.js" type="text/javascript& ...

  7. WebForm+一般处理程序+Ajax聊天

    #### 很容易理解 插入数据 到数据库 在使用 setInterval() 读取数据 显示在 页面中 好了 不废话 直接上代码 不会的 可以加我 微信 Jth11163## 效果图片 ![在这里插入 ...

  8. ajax向Django前后端提交请求和CSRF跨站请求伪造

    1.ajax登录示例 urls.py from django.conf.urls import url from django.contrib import admin from app01 impo ...

  9. python 全栈开发,Day87(ajax登录示例,CSRF跨站请求伪造,Django的中间件,自定义分页)

    一.ajax登录示例 新建项目login_ajax 修改urls.py,增加路径 from app01 import views urlpatterns = [ path('admin/', admi ...

随机推荐

  1. 安卓Design包之TabLayout控件的使用

    转自: 安卓Design包之TabLayout控件的简单使用 Google在2015的IO大会上,给我们带来了更加详细的Material Design设计规范,同时,也给我们带来了全新的Android ...

  2. poisspdf(so also poisscdf, poissfit, poissinv, poissrnd, poisstat, pdf.)

    Poisson分布的累积概率值 命令:poisscdf 格式:poisscdf (k, Lambda) Poisson分布 在二项分布中,当n的值很大,p的值很小,而np又较适中时,用Poisson分 ...

  3. CF 19D - Points 线段树套平衡树

    题目在这: 给出三种操作: 1.增加点(x,y) 2.删除点(x,y) 3.询问在点(x,y)右上方的点,如果有相同,输出最左边的,如果还有相同,输出最低的那个点 分析: 线段树套平衡树. 我们先离散 ...

  4. Windows 8.1 归档 —— Step 2 对新系统的少量优化

    下面是来自 iplaysoft 的优化技巧:

  5. 安装程序无法初始化。请下载Adobe Support Advisor检测该问题

    adobe FLASH BUILDER 4.6在安装时出现各种各样的问题,虽然绿化版安装方便,但是平均5分钟一崩溃实在让人头大.安装时出现“安装程序无法初始化.请下载Adobe Support Adv ...

  6. TSQL基础(四) - 日期处理

    日期类型-DateTime DateTime是sql中最常用的日期类型. 存储大小为:8个字节: 日期范围:1753-01-01到9999-12-31: 精确度:3.33毫秒: 常用的日期函数 Get ...

  7. SQLserver的存储过程

    存储过程 [Create是创建存储过程,alter是更改.改变存储过程] [在第一次写存储过程时用create,若修改存储过程程序之后,则alter替换create再执行] [在数据库中begin   ...

  8. 第五篇、Uber用视频播放做启动动画

    import UIKit import AVFoundation class GuidePage: FxBasePage { @IBOutlet var backImageView:UIImageVi ...

  9. Swift中的循环语句

    循环语句能够使程序代码重复执行.Swift编程语言支持4种循环构造类型:while.do while.for和for in.for和while循环是在执行循环体之前测试循环条件,而do while是在 ...

  10. String.Trim

    String.Trim有2个重载方法,分别是:Trim()和Trim(char[]),根据官方的解释 Trim():从当前String对象移除所有前导空白字符和尾部空白字符. Trim(char[]) ...